  • Abstract
    We propose the use of binary masks to generate trains of femtosecond pulses with high-repetition rate and shaped envelope. Their relative simple design makes them useful for the generation of programmable binary code patterns. Furthermore, a variable temporal window for the pulse sequences is achieved. Some computer simulations are presented.
